LEGO Town Plan (10184-1)

The Town Plan (10184-1) is a LEGO Town set that was released in December 2007 and retired in December 2009 with a shelf life of 2 years 3 days.

This LEGO set has 2,017 pieces and had a RRP of $149.99 (£88.09 / -) which equates to a price per piece of 0.07c (0.04p / 0.00€). Since it retired it has grown in value by 110.4% and now has a value of $315.63 based on average sale price over the last 6 months.
